它不仅是技术实现的基石,更是确保数据安全、高效传输及用户无缝体验的重要通道
本文将深入探讨为何选择直接通过服务器IP访问项目至关重要,以及这一做法背后的技术原理、优势与应用场景
技术原理:直连的力量 首先,我们需要理解服务器IP地址的本质
IP地址,即互联网协议地址,是分配给互联网上每一台设备或服务器的唯一数字标识
通过服务器IP访问服务器项目,本质上就是客户端(如用户的电脑、手机等)与服务器之间建立直接的网络连接,绕过可能存在的中间代理或负载均衡器,实现数据的点对点传输
这一过程看似简单,实则背后涉及复杂的网络协议(如TCP/IP)和路由选择机制
当客户端发起请求时,它会利用DNS(域名系统)将服务器域名解析为对应的IP地址,或直接使用已知的IP地址,然后通过互联网向该地址发送请求数据包
服务器收到请求后,处理相应业务逻辑,并将结果以数据包形式回传给客户端,从而完成一次完整的交互过程
优势显著:效率与安全的双重保障 1.提升访问速度:直接通过IP访问减少了域名解析的时间开销,尤其在DNS服务不稳定或解析缓慢时,这种差异尤为明显
对于追求极致响应速度的应用场景(如金融交易系统、实时游戏服务器等),这一优势尤为重要
2.增强控制力:对于系统管理员而言,通过IP直接访问服务器项目便于进行精细化的网络配置和管理,如设置IP白名单、限制访问来源等,从而增强系统的安全性和可控性
3.减少依赖风险:依赖DNS解析访问服务器虽然便捷,但一旦DNS服务器遭受攻击或出现故障,将导致服务中断
而直接通过IP访问则能有效规避这一风险,提升系统的稳定性和可靠性
4.简化部署调试:在开发测试阶段,开发者和测试人员经常需要直接通过IP访问服务器上的项目,以便快速定位问题、调整配置
这种直接的方式简化了调试流程,提高了开发效率
应用场景广泛:从内到外的全面覆盖 - 企业内部网络:在大型企业或机构内部,通过内部网络直接通过IP访问服务器项目是实现资源共享、业务协同的常用方式
这有助于提升内部沟通效率,确保数据安全
- 云服务与远程管理:在云计算时代,用户通过云服务商提供的服务器IP直接访问部署在云上的应用和服务,实现资源的灵活配置和远程管理
- 物联网与边缘计算:在物联网和边缘计算场景中,设备之间或设备与服务器之间的直接IP通信是实现数据实时处理、降低延迟的关键
- 游戏与在